Highlands is as committed to grass roots racing as it is to higher profile events and we will be back, bigger and better than ever for the Jackson Orchards Sprint Series at Highlands 2023/2024 season.
Tickets are not required for this event - free to attend!
Watch from the Highlands Cafe and enjoy the action from the elevated deck or head down to the grass berm beside our Go Kart track. You can also visit Pit Lane to meet the drivers and see the cars up close.
The Jackson Orchards Sprint Series is open to all competitors with the required MSNZ licence and vehicle with a minimum of a MSNZ certified half roll cage. This opens up the opportunity for people who haven’t raced at Highlands to give it ago.
The Sprint Series circuit configuration will be circuit A and circuit C of Highlands joined together creating a 2.9km circuit.
Jackson Orchards is proud to announce that they are the new Highlands Sprint Series sponsor in memory of Mark Jackson.
Having founded Jackson Orchards with his father Kevin Jackson, Marks family wanted to honour his legacy. Mark was a passionate club driver at Highlands, and motorsport was Marks greatest passion. When the opportunity arose for Jackson Orchards to sponsor the race series Mark was formerly involved in - it was a great fit.
Jackson Orchards is a family owned and operated orchard based in Cromwell. Central Otago is renowned for the rich, flavoursome stonefruits grown in the region. Cold crisp winters, hot dry summers, and a low annual rainfall combined with the rich mineral soils of a former gold-mining area provide the optimum conditions for producing fruit. Jackson Orchards grow a variety of cherries, apricots, peaches, nectarines, plums, greengages, apples and pears during their season from November to April.
